Relay is a multichain payments network. You define the **Intent** (what the user wants), and Relay handles the **Execution** (how to get there).Follow this 5-step flow to integrate Relay into your application:

### 1. Configure

To see how fast and simple Relay makes transacting cross-chain, let’s bridge real assets between inexpensive L2s—Base and Arbitrum.**Prerequisites:**

- **Base URL:**`https://api.relay.link`
- **Environment:** Node.js installed
- **Wallet:** An EOA with a small amount of ETH (~$2.00 USD equivalent) on Base

curl -X GET "https://api.relay.link/chains"
```

The endpoint exposes a vast amount of chain metadata but the important things to note are:

- `vmType`: This is the type of virtual machine that the chain uses (SVM, EVM, BVM, etc).
- `id`: This is the chain id of the chain. Some chains like Bitcoin/Solana/Tron have a custom id that the Relay team chose upon deployment.
- `disabled`: This is a boolean that indicates if the chain is disabled. When incidents arise we may disable a chain to prevent users from interacting with it.
- `blockProductionLagging`: This boolean indicates if the chain is lagging in block production. You can use this to let your users know about degraded Relay performance in real time.

### 3. Execute

The [quote endpoint](https://docs.relay.link/references/api/get-quote-v2) returns a `steps` array. Think of this as a recipe your application must follow. You need to iterate through these steps and prompt the user to sign or submit them.

### The Logic

For a simple ETH bridge, the `steps` array contains a single transaction item. To execute it:

- **Check the Step Kind:** Identify if the step is a `transaction` (submit to chain) or a `signature` (sign off-chain).
- **Execute:** For transactions, submit the provided `data`, `to`, `value`, and `chainId` using the user’s wallet. For signatures, follow the `signatureKind` provided in the step item to sign the `message`.

### 4. Monitor

Once you submit the transaction, the Relay Solver detects the deposit and fills the request on the destination chain.Use the [status endpoint](https://docs.relay.link/references/api/get-intents-status-v3) with the `requestId` located inside each step object in your [quote response](https://docs.relay.link/references/api/quickstart#request) to track status and confirm success. You can also use the `check.endpoint` property inside the step item object as the endpoint for checking the status of the request.

Poll this endpoint once per second. For a real-time status stream you can subscribe to Relay’s [**websocket server**](https://docs.relay.link/references/api/api_guides/websockets).
